What is the lowest attendance ever for an nhl game?

I can't say for sure if this is the lowest, but one of the lowest I ever heard was for a game between the New Jersey Devils and Calgary Flames in the 1980s. The Flames were the home team, and Calgary was in the throes of a terrible blizzard. Total attendance for the game? 334 people, where sellout crowds are typically around 17,000-21,000 for most hockey arenas. Bet they all got rink side seats...
